Akonix Systems, Applied Messaging, AtHoc, FaceTime, Fenestrae, IM-Age Software, IMlogic, MessageCaster, the Mesa Group and Vayusphere Are Among the Expanding Number Of Industry Partners Building Real-Time Solutions on Top of Live Communications Server

REDMOND, WA—October 15, 2003—Today at Instant Messaging Planet Conference & Expo Fall 2003, Microsoft Corp. announced IM industry partner growth that demonstrates broad support for Microsoft ® Office Live Communications Server 2003, which delivers an enterprise-grade instant messaging (IM) platform, extensible real-time collaboration functionality and presence capabilities.

Designed from the ground up on Session Initiation Protocol, Live Communications Server provides a solid foundation for building innovative and customized solutions for IM, voice, video and data collaboration, enabling corporations to take advantage of real-time communications as a business asset.

"We are thrilled to see partner momentum building to fulfill the demand for a variety of solutions built on the fundamental real-time capabilities provided by Live Communications Server 2003," said Gurdeep Singh Pall, general manager of the Live Communications Group at Microsoft and keynote speaker at the Instant Messaging Planet Conference & Expo Fall 2003 on Oct. 16. "We're excited about extending a more secure, extensible and manageable platform to our partners that can respond to market demand for innovative solutions that enhance information worker productivity."

Live Communications Server, released to manufacturing in August, is an integral part of the 2003 edition of the Microsoft Office System, which is designed to better connect people with each other, information and business processes across an organization to transform knowledge and data into results.

Industry Partners Support Live Communications Server

AtHoc Inc.

AtHoc Inc., a provider of real-time notifications and subscriptions systems deployed at blue-chip companies, including Accenture and eBay, integrated its Enterprise Notifications Suite with Live Communications Server to enable delivery of real-time business notifications directly to users' desktops. The integrated solution gives enterprise users the ability to subscribe to notifications originating in their business applications or external sources while receiving them in real time via Windows® Messenger, e-mail or mobile devices.

"Live Communications Server is enabling us to fulfill a critical demand for real-time notifications in applications for companies in financial services, homeland security and defense, and other knowledge-intensive markets," said Guy Miasnik, president and chief executive officer of AtHoc.
